    What is Dr. Andrew Behesnilian's specialty?

    Dr. Behesnilian is a Urologist near Downey, CA. A urologist is a healthcare professional with specialization in managing both benign and malignant medical and surgical disorders of the genitourinary system and adrenal glands. They possess extensive knowledge and skills in endoscopic, percutaneous, and open surgical techniques for addressing congenital and acquired conditions of the urinary and reproductive systems, as well as their associated structures.     Is this Dr. Andrew Behesnilian affiliated with a ranked Castle Connolly Top Hospital?

    Yes, Dr. Behesnilian is affiliated with Dignity Health - Northridge Hospital Medical Center which is a Castle Connolly Top Hospital. Castle Connolly Top Hospitals are healthcare institutions recognized for their excellence in specific medical procedures and overall patient care. They are identified through a rigorous peer nomination process, evaluating factors like patient outcomes, quality of care, and expertise. The list recognizes hospitals that excel in 20 or more specific medical procedures, representing the top 25% nationwide. Castle Connolly Top Hospitals
